Abstract

The invention provides a preparation method for bromopentafluorobenzene. The bromopentafluorobenzene is prepared by undergoing decarboxylation and bromination two-step reactions on phenyl-pentafluoride. The reaction operation is simple and practicable, and the method has industrial production application value.

Background technology
2,3,4,5,6-five bromofluorobenzenes are a kind of important novel fine-chemical intermediates, and it is medicine intermediate, pesticide intermediate and liquid crystal material midbody, also is the midbody of olefin polymerization catalysis, have to use widely and development prospect.Present five bromofluorobenzene compound methods are more, but have a series of shortcomings.It is synthetic five bromofluorobenzenes of raw material with the phenyl-hexafluoride that method is arranged, and raw materials cost is too high; With the penta fluoro benzene is that raw material and liquid bromine synthesize five bromofluorobenzenes through bromination reaction, and the bromination condition is very harsh; Very low with penta fluoro benzene and N-bromosuccinic acid imines (NBS) synthetic five bromofluorobenzene yields under the catalyst-free effect.

Embodiment
Provide below and be used to illustrate and nonrestrictive exemplary of the present invention.
In an embodiment, transformation efficiency is corresponding to the ratio of the substrate mole number that transforms with the substrate mole number that infeeds, and given yield is corresponding to the ratio of the product mole number that forms with the substrate mole number that infeeds.
Embodiment 1
The pentafluorobenzoic acid solid that takes by weighing 0.1mol joins and contains 0.5mol N, in the there-necked flask of accelerine, is warmed up to the 70-75 degree celsius temperature rapidly, and collects the product penta fluoro benzene through prolong and receiving flask, after purifying, is used for bromination reaction.
Embodiment 2
The a certain amount of concentration of adding is 50%~70% sulfuric acid in there-necked flask, stirs to add the 0.1mol penta fluoro benzene down, controls 30 degrees centigrade temperature, adds the 16.7g potassium bromate in batches, and this process needs 30min approximately.Finish, continue stirring reaction 1.5~2.5h down, reaction solution is poured in the mixture of ice and water at 50 degrees centigrade; Use carbon tetrachloride extraction, organic phase is used 5%NaHSO3,10%NaHCO3 solution and distilled water wash, anhydrous sodium sulfate drying respectively; Normal pressure steams tetracol phenixin; The GC analysis is carried out in sampling, obtains not having bromofluorobenzene, yield about 34%.
